We were given a recommendation by our travel agaent to try this cruise line for the Danube River cruise. We have done a lot of ocean cruising so this was our first river cruise. I was shocked at how expensive it was. We arrived in Prague and only then did we hear that we would not be sailing from Nuremberg. We did do a 4 hour guided walking tour the first day. No meals other then breakfast were included. We were on our own for the next day and a half. We were bus to Passau 4 hour bus rise. Our room was very small. We paid for a balcony room which was not worth the money because we were only on the river for a very short few hours and at night we were sandwiched between two other boats. No view at all. The tour director apologized several times to us for not being told of the change. But what can you do Mother Nature has a mind of her own. We met some lovely people (the highlight of the trip). The booze was flowing and people started to unwind. The meals were OK nothing fabulous or exceptional. Just OK. The staff were pleasant but the ship had limited staff so the serve was very slow. Most nights it took us more then an hour to be served. At times people got up and got their own wine or beverage. The entertainment was what you can expect on a river cruise. The pianist was very talented. The excursions were good. Lots of bus travelling because of our location. Sometimes 6 hours of our day was on a bus. The guides were very knowledgeable and entertaining. The places we saw were wonderful. I personally was not impressed. I would not do another river cruise.
